Appraisers at the Memphis Cook Convention Center are ready to dive into a heaping helping of curiosities and treasures. Some of the piping hot items they find include an exquisitely carved turn-of-the-century carousel horse head; a hothouse flower composition painted by Victorian English watercolorist George Kilburn; and the obligatory Elvis collectible — a spangled Elvis costume which, if traced back to his 1968 comeback tour, could rocket its value from $15,000 to $100,000.
